
MaLiLib
Активный0.0
Установок
Последнее обновление
Версии
MaLiLib
MaLiLib представляет собой библиотечный мод, предназначенный для клиентских модификаций Minecraft. Он объединяет общий функционал, который используется зависимыми модами, что позволяет избежать дублирования кода и упрощает их разработку.
В состав MaLiLib входят разнообразные системные компоненты: настройки конфигурации и механизмы сериализации, продвинутая система управления горячими клавишами, базовые элементы для создания интерфейсов (экранов и GUI), а также множество вспомогательных классов и методов, которые используются в модах, построенных на основе этой библиотеки.
Название мода является сокращением от "masa's Litemod Library" - изначально он создавался для клиентских модов masa в версиях 1.12.x для LiteLoader.
Моды, требующие MaLiLib
Все клиентские моды от разработчика masa, начиная с указанных версий, требуют установки MaLiLib:
- Item Scroller - версия 0.14.0 и новее
- Litematica - все сборки, выпущенные после 11 июня 2018 года
- MiniHUD - версия 0.17.0 и новее
- TellMe - версия 0.6.1 и новее
- Tweakeroo - версия 0.8.0 и новее
Кроме того, существует ряд других клиентских модов от различных авторов, которые также построены на основе MaLiLib. Обычно в описании таких модов указывается, какие зависимости требуются для их работы.
Версии мода
Внимание: обязательно скачивайте правильную версию мода для вашей версии Minecraft и модлоадера со страницы версий!
Важно: Существуют версии мода как для Fabric, так и для Forge! Обращайте внимание на указанный модлоадер или имя файла, чтобы выбрать корректную версию для вашей системы.
Имя файла всегда содержит информацию о модлоадере (Fabric или Forge) и версии Minecraft. Формат имени файла:
malilib-<модлоадер>-<версия MC>-<версия мода>.jar
Пример:
malilib-fabric-1.19.2-0.13.0.jar
Требуемая версия MaLiLib для каждого мода может быть указана в списке изменений зависимых модов. В целом рекомендуется использовать самые последние версии всех модов, выпущенные в одно время, чтобы избежать проблем с совместимостью версий.
Особенно сложности с совместимостью могут возникнуть, если вы хотите использовать старые версии модов вместо последних доступных для конкретной версии Minecraft. Период версий MaLiLib 0.9.x и 0.10.x для MC 1.12.2, 1.14.x, 1.15.x (и, возможно, 1.16.x) был довольно нестабильным в плане совместимости. Также релизы, основанные на переписывании кода, начиная с MaLiLib 0.50.0 и до финального релиза 1.0.0, содержат множество изменений между версиями, поэтому использование модов, выпущенных в одно время, крайне важно.